Follow the roots of one of the world’s oldest Christian traditions.

Travel first to Khor Virap Monastery, set against the dramatic silhouette of Mount Ararat and deeply connected to Armenia’s Christian identity. Continue to Etchmiadzin, the spiritual center of the Armenian Apostolic Church and home to one of the world’s earliest Christian cathedrals. Enjoy lunch at the Machanents Cultural Centre, where regional cuisine and local hospitality offer a more personal introduction to Armenian culture. Before returning to Yerevan, explore the UNESCO-listed ruins of Zvartnots Cathedral. End the day at Vernissage Market, with time to browse local art, jewelry, woodwork and traditional crafts.

Discover sacred architecture, pagan heritage and a landscape shaped by fire and time.

Begin at Geghard Monastery, a UNESCO-listed complex partly carved into the surrounding cliffs and long associated with Armenia’s spiritual traditions. Continue to Garni Temple, the only surviving Greco-Roman colonnaded temple in the Caucasus, dramatically positioned above the Azat Gorge. Nearby, join a traditional lavash-baking experience before enjoying lunch with local cheese, herbs and regional dishes. Later, descend into the gorge to see the Symphony of Stones, where towering basalt columns create one of Armenia’s most extraordinary natural formations. Travel from Armenia’s great mountain lake to the monasteries and forests of the north.

Begin at Lake Sevan, one of the world’s largest high-altitude freshwater lakes. Climb to Sevanavank Monastery for panoramic views across the water and surrounding mountains. Continue to Dilijan, known for its forested setting, traditional architecture and artisan heritage. After lunch, travel through the dramatic landscapes of northern Armenia to Haghpat Monastery, a UNESCO-listed center of medieval learning and manuscript culture. Explore its atmospheric churches and stone courtyards before returning to Yerevan. This is one of the journey’s longer scenic days, rewarding you with some of Armenia’s most memorable landscapes.
